    OK, IT'S NOT Scotland, but Maserati will unveil its fastest, lightest and most powerful car in its range, the GranTurismo MC Stradale, at this year’s Salon Privé event at Syon Park in London.

    Perched alongside some of the world’s most desirable and powerful cars at Salon Privé 2011, the GranTurismo MC Stradale is a road going version inspired by Maserati’s Trofeo GranTurismo MC racecar and their race-winning GT4 car. The GranTurismo MC Stradale mixes an excellent blend of knife edge styling and awesome performance which is sure to gather crowds on the Supercar Lawn in June.

    Salon Privé has now established itself as a major date in the automotive diary. Now in its sixth consecutive year, moving to a new venue featuring a larger Concours d’Elegance and a ‘Quintessentially British’ RM Auction, the event is a desirable platform for brands to unveil new products.

    Two years ago, in 2009, saw the UK debut of the new Jaguar XJ at the show, and Aston Martin chose Salon Privé to present the first public viewing of their £1 million One-77. In addition, Salon Privé was chosen to host Jaguar’s 75 year anniversary celebration.

    For 2011, Salon Privé moves forward to June (22– 24) placing it right in the middle of the UK summer season events calendar; this, teamed with the better location, greater accessibility and ample parking for those wishing to drive to this year’s event is sure to be better than ever.
